Web12 feb. 2024 · For upper respiratory tract breathing, the most common cause of a problem is feline flu, which can cause noisy breathing due to blocked nasal passages. Other causes include a nasal foreign body, dental disease, nasal tumors, and soft palate problems. Remember, this is ‘heavy breathing’ in the sense that it’s noisy, not that there’s any ...
